Frequently Asked Questions about Amherst
How much are Studio apartments in Amherst?
There are currently 59 Studio Apartments in Amherst with rent ranges from $740 to $2,099 with an average price of $1,410.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Amherst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Amherst ranges from $609 to $2,850 with an average monthly rent of $1,538.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Amherst c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Amherst range from $653 to $3,175.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,835.
How expensive are Amherst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 101 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Amherst on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$715 to $5,000 - averaging $2,034 for the location.
